DP303c Versus Trastuzumab Emtansine in in Patients With HER2-positive Advanced Breast Cancer
A phase 3 trial of Trastuzumab emtansine in her2-positive breast cancer, run by CSPC ZhongQi Pharmaceutical Technology Co., Ltd., now recruiting.
Overview
DP303c Versus Trastuzumab Emtansine in in Patients With HER2-positive Advanced Breast Cancer is a phase 3 interventional study registered as NCT06313086 by CSPC ZhongQi Pharmaceutical Technology Co., Ltd., with 442 participants planned, started 2024-03-13 and due to reach its primary completion in 2025-12. Interventions recorded: DP303c, trastuzumab emtansine. Conditions listed: HER2-positive Breast Cancer. No results are recorded here; the registry entry is the source.
